> I've never even heard of dyndns - 

Using DynDns you can get a domain name for a dynamic IP. You need to run a 
script on your local machine that updates DNS entry whenever you IP changes. 
Hence, you can always access your machine from anywhere (even though you have 
dynamic IPs)
